We couldn’t get enough of all the revelry – dancing, food tasting, browsing and Faerie watching. The hustle and bustle of it all was invigorating! All the while yarn-spinners told stories,  fair and winged folk had tea parties… and all the while live music floated around our ears. So much to take in that I knew we would have to revisit this annual event again and again. Faerieworlds used to be in our town, but now this portal opens up in the Portland, Oregon area – typically in the month of August – for a weekend. To locate this mythical conjunction of worlds, the prophetic whispers of the Fair Folk can be heard at faerieworlds.com
